Output 52265d06c36913e77f30bf8d9464b823f02d24c74ba5a1db57b265f1340817e0:1

value
1230356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05514477af4cbd56593f9950ae857a9f01ce38a6 OP_EQUAL
address
32B8f4gvg9wwYXxciis7jDRgf2a7YuaZXW
transaction
52265d06c36913e77f30bf8d9464b823f02d24c74ba5a1db57b265f1340817e0
confirmations
393495
spent
true